Early Career

Will Zalatoris grew up in Texas after being born in San Francisco. He won the 2014 U.S. Junior Amateur and shone at Wake Forest, earning 2017 ACC Player of the Year. Key amateur victories included the 2016 Trans-Mississippi and Pacific Coast Amateurs, plus 2017 General Hackler and Rod Myers Invite. He played on the 2017 U.S. Walker Cup team with stars like Scottie Scheffler before turning pro in 2018.

Professional Career

Zalatoris turned pro in 2018 and dominated the 2020 Korn Ferry Tour, winning once and earning a PGA Tour card, highlighted by a T6 at the U.S. Open for $424k. He broke out in 2021 with a Masters runner-up on sponsor exemption, followed by near-misses like T2 at the 2022 PGA Championship.

His lone PGA win came at the 2022 FedEx St. Jude. Back surgeries sidelined him from 2023-2025, but he returned strong in 2026, tying 18th at American Express before ankle issues caused a Cognizant Classic withdrawal. Career stats: 1 win, $20M+ earnings, OWGR 291.

1. Who is Will Zalatoris?

Will Zalatoris is an American professional golfer born on August 16, 1996, in San Francisco, California. He competes primarily on the PGA Tour, where he earned Rookie of the Year honors in 2020-21.

2. What are his major achievements?

Zalatoris won his first PGA Tour event at the 2022 FedEx St. Jude Championship. He has three runner-up finishes in majors: 2021 Masters, 2022 PGA Championship, and 2022 U.S. Open.

3. What college did he attend?

He attended Wake Forest University, where he was named 2017 ACC Player of the Year and First-Team All-American. He turned pro early in 2018, forgoing his final semester.

5. What back injuries has he faced?

Zalatoris has endured multiple back issues, including herniated discs leading to microdiscectomy in 2023 and disc replacement surgery in May 2025. He missed much of 2025 recovering.

6. What is his current world ranking?

As of March 2026, Zalatoris is ranked 291st in the Official World Golf Ranking. His peak was No. 7 in October 2022.

7. What are his amateur accomplishments?

He won the 2014 U.S. Junior Amateur and represented the U.S. in the 2017 Walker Cup. Zalatoris also claimed four collegiate titles at Wake Forest.
